Output f08536b20a5b378635cba598928f839a81559bb16e49b8ba0781fd2689c2dd89:1

value
1050169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5baa1e7ffb13d70f909859a96573453c03603fed OP_EQUAL
address
3A3hD5uacSkHDoGYHJgZ7x1xfSweSNYjRQ
transaction
f08536b20a5b378635cba598928f839a81559bb16e49b8ba0781fd2689c2dd89
confirmations
366037
spent
true